WebJan 21, 2024 · Step 1: Identify the Parts of the Clock The first step in learning to tell time is being able to identify the parts of a clock. This includes the numbers, the hour hand, and the minute hand. If possible, avoid using a clock with a second hand while teaching time-telling. WebNov 6, 2014 · Teaching 2 and 3-year-olds, my circle time is short and simple. We all sit on the floor and read a book and do a coordinating group activity. This all takes at most 10 minutes but more often 5 or 6. Keeping it short means making your students successful.
